Storm damage rarely affects just one part of a property. Our team manages the restoration process from the first emergency response through the final construction walkthrough.
Temporary protective measures are put in place immediately to keep your home shielded from further exposure while permanent repairs are arranged.
Stormwater travels into wall cavities, subfloors, and insulation long before visible damage appears. We extract standing water immediately and deploy professional drying equipment to address residual moisture throughout the structure.
We clear fallen trees, large branches, and storm-scattered debris so our team can assess the full extent of damage and begin repairs without delay.
Missing shingles, cracked siding, damaged gutters, and compromised window seals all create pathways for water to enter. We repair or replace affected materials to restore your home’s exterior protection.
We monitor affected areas throughout the drying process and proactively treat surfaces to reduce the risk of mold. If mold is discovered, we isolate the area and address it before it can spread.
Our Capital Construction team is available to handle drywall replacement, flooring repair, ceiling work, and interior finish restoration so your home looks and functions exactly as it should.
Strong winds can damage roofs, siding, and other exterior materials, leaving your property vulnerable to water damage.
Hail can crack shingles, dent gutters, and cause damage that may not be visible right away.
Excessive rainfall can lead to flooding, water intrusion, and damage to basements and lower levels.
Falling trees and debris can cause serious structural damage that requires immediate attention.
Even small leaks can lead to significant water damage if they are not addressed quickly.

We conduct a property evaluation, assess structural safety, and use moisture-detection equipment to identify where water has traveled beyond what is visible.
2
Once active leaks have been stopped through repairs or temporary measures, standing water is removed, and exposed areas are secured to prevent ongoing damage.
3
Professional drying equipment is placed throughout the affected areas and monitored daily until moisture readings confirm that all areas have reached appropriate levels.
4
Damaged structural components, exterior materials, and interior finishes are repaired or replaced by our Capital Construction team.
5
We walk through the completed property with you and finalize all documentation for your insurance provider before considering the job done.
